Customers have raised concerns about Ussporthubopt.com, alleging that it’s running a counterfeit store scam. The website, which was only 120 days old when the issue was detected, doesn’t provide a contact number for customer service. Furthermore, the company’s address listed on the site is not genuine. The products offered on the site are replicas, potentially posing a safety risk due to the substandard materials used in their manufacture. The website’s content appears to be unoriginal, likely lifted from similar sources. The company lacks any presence in terms of reviews on well-known consumer review websites.

A fake store scam involves a fraudulent website posing as a legitimate online store. These scams often sell counterfeit goods or simply take money without delivering any products. They may use copied content and provide false contact information to deceive customers.

A fake store scam is when fraudsters create a phony online shop. This fictitious store often features products at incredibly low prices. The aim is to lure innocent shoppers into buying items that never arrive. Emails and social media are common platforms used by scammers. They entice potential victims with irresistible offers and discounts. Websites that mimic genuine online stores are also part of their strategy. Frequent promises made by these scammers include high-quality products for a fraction of the cost. They may also offer limited time deals to create a sense of urgency. Once a shopper falls for the scam, they either receive a worthless product or nothing at all. Many scammers are expert in masking their tracks, making it difficult to track them. They often use untraceable payment methods. This not only allows them to evade detection but also to keep the money they've deceitfully acquired.
